A man has died after crashing into the back of a parked car while cycling along a busy road in Elwood this morning.
Police believe the man, believed to be aged in his 50s, was riding north along Marine Parade, south of Meredith Street, when he crashed about 7am.

Investigators are in the process of notifying the man’s next of kin.
Marine Parade has a cycle lane in between a lane of parked cars and two lanes of motor traffic.
Anyone who witnessed the crash is urged to call Crime Stoppers on 1800 333 000.
